About the Game

Note: A Ghostly Rose is a full blown remake of Three Ghostly Roses. It is not the same game. If you played Three Ghostly Roses, this will be an entirely new experience.

Gameplay

A Ghostly Rose is a SNES inspired turn-based RPG with a strong focus on character. Discover who Edmund is in this surreal and gloomy world, where he must break his way through a variety of dungeons and crush the bones of his enemies.

Edmund fights alone. He must use Martial Arts to injure the foe's body parts and shatter them mentally. Be warned, the enemy can injure Edmund's body parts as well.

Discover what Mentally Breaks each foe. Is it a Head Injury? Or is it being near death? Perhaps it can be Edmund's sheer refusal to lose.

Features

- An emotional character based story. Find out who Edmund is and face the uncomfortable truths of death.
- Deep turn-based RPG battles, fast turn-based RPG battles. Find out what Mentally Breaks each foe by using deadly Martial Arts.
- User-friendly level design. No random encounters. Completing the room of enemies means they stay gone.
- Not too long. Not too short. Around 8 hours of gameplay.
- All original pixel art.
- A haunting original FM Synth inspired soundtrack.
